Omari Works in a Toy Factory

Question 6

Multiple Choice

Omari works in a toy factory. He genuinely wants to meet his quota of making 30 toys per hour, but one of the machines is broken so he is working at a slower pace than usual. According to the theory of planned behavior, the broken machine affects:


A) subjective norms.
B) perceived behavioral control.
C) objective norms.
D) group efficacy.
